WOODCRAFT

Bribie and District Woodcrafters Association Incorporated

The Association, which is incorporated under the Association Incorporation Act 1981, came into existence on 4th October 1996.

Management committee

This committee is charged with the general management of the association in accordance with the rules and by-laws approved for the purpose of the incorporation. Management Committee meetings are held monthly on the third Tuesday. The present Committee comprises:

Workshops - Demonstrations

Training sessions for members are held regularly during the year in all aspects of woodworking. Volunteers are called to help on Craft Fair open day, the fourth Sunday of each month 8.30 a.m.-12.30 p.m., and demonstrations with other Arts and Craft Fair from time to time.

Meetings

Are held on the second and fourth Tuesday each month, 9.00 a.m.-12.00 p.m.

Socials and functions

Are regularly organised where club members and family can meet for barbecues, dinners and outings to other woodworking groups and woodworking shows.

Club goals

To foster and promote an active interest in all matters relating to the history, development and artistic expertise of working in wood with interested citizens within the Bribie District. To raise funds for club activities and for the improvement of the association. Where agreed, raise funds for charitable organisations, research, and community projects, which will further the standing of the association in the community.

Exhibition and competition

Each year the Bribie and District Woodcrafters hold its annual competition and exhibition in the Matthew Flinders Gallery. 2008 Exhibition starts 14th to 26th October, 10:00 am to 4:00 pm (closed Monday 20th)

Tuition

Is provided free of charge to members in areas of woodturning, carving, scrollwork, pyrography, marquetry, finishing techniques and many other aspects of woodcraft. A fee of $2.00 is applicable for each workshop session, payable on the day, to help pay for equipment maintenance and the use of club resources. Courses a fee of $2.00 each week is applicable, plus a charge for timber and parts usage and manuals, payable in advance of the course start date.
